Window Well Waterproofing in Littleton, CO
Window well waterproofing services are designed to protect basement windows and their surrounding areas from water intrusion and damage. This service typically involves sealing or installing waterproof barriers around window wells, drainage systems, and the foundation to prevent water from seeping into below-grade spaces. Projects often include repairing or upgrading existing window wells, installing new waterproof liners, or adding drainage solutions to ensure proper water runoff. Property owners usually want to understand how the waterproofing will prevent leaks during heavy rains or snowmelt, as well as the durability and maintenance requirements of the materials used.
Before requesting window well waterproofing, homeowners should consider the condition of their current window wells and the history of water issues in their basement. It’s helpful to know whether the existing structures are damaged or inadequate, and if there are signs of water pooling or seepage around the foundation. Understanding the specific needs of the property, such as the type of soil, slope, and local weather patterns, can influence the best waterproofing approach. Clarifying these details can help ensure the selected solution effectively safeguards the basement from water intrusion over time.

Window Well Waterproofing Questions
What is window well waterproofing? It involves sealing and protecting window wells to prevent water from entering basements and crawl spaces during heavy rain or snowmelt.
Why is waterproofing window wells important? Proper waterproofing helps avoid water damage, mold growth, and foundation issues caused by excess moisture around basement windows.
What types of projects typically require window well waterproofing? Waterproofing is often needed for homes with below-grade windows,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or snow accumulation.
How does waterproofing improve basement safety? It reduces the risk of water leaks and flooding, helping maintain a dry, safe environment inside the basement or crawl space.
